Nevada's climate can range from hot desert summers to cooler winters, necessitating the use of heating appliances. This usage can contribute to creosote and soot accumulation within the chimney flue. Our service begins with a detailed visual inspection, checking for obstructions like animal nests or debris, as well as assessing the condition of the chimney liner and masonry. We then employ professional-grade tools and equipment to meticulously remove built-up creosote and soot from the interior surfaces of the chimney. The scope of work is influenced by factors such as the chimney's design and the degree of buildup present.
We recommend cleaning your chimney in Nevada at least once a year. This is important even if you don't use your fireplace extensively. Regular cleaning removes creosote and soot, which are flammable, thereby reducing the risk of a chimney fire. It also ensures proper ventilation.
